What Our Emergency Service Actually Covers

Our same day electrician service in Swansea, MA handles the urgent stuff that can’t wait until Monday morning.

Power outages that affect part or all of your home get priority. We trace the source, whether it’s a tripped breaker, failed panel, or utility connection issue. Circuit breakers that keep tripping signal an overload or short that needs immediate attention before it causes damage or fire.

Sparking outlets, burning smells, or buzzing sounds are safety hazards we address right away. These often point to loose connections, damaged wiring, or overloaded circuits. Flickering lights throughout your home can indicate a serious issue with your main service or a failing connection that poses a fire risk.

We also handle emergency repairs for businesses in Swansea, MA that can’t afford downtime. A restaurant losing power to refrigeration units or a retail shop going dark during business hours needs help now, not tomorrow.

Swansea sees its share of storm damage, especially during winter nor’easters and summer thunderstorms. Downed lines, water intrusion into electrical panels, and surge damage all require immediate professional response. We respond to these weather-related issues quickly because we know how much damage can happen if you wait.

Call immediately if you smell burning plastic or see smoke near outlets, panels, or wiring. These signal active fire hazards that need professional attention right now.

Sparking, arcing, or buzzing from outlets or switches also require emergency response. So does any situation where you’ve lost power to critical systems like heat in winter, medical equipment, or refrigeration for a business. If circuit breakers keep tripping repeatedly, that’s not something to keep resetting. It means something’s wrong that could cause damage or danger.

You can probably wait until morning for minor issues like a single dead outlet in a spare room or a light fixture that stopped working. But when in doubt, call. We’d rather tell you it’s safe to wait than have you risk your safety or property trying to tough it out.
